On Thu, Oct 31, 2002 at 06:32:43PM -0800, George Szynal wrote: > Sorry, I left that part out... the install path is my home dir. > perl Makefile.PL PREFIX=/users/sean/MathSystem/ > make > make install > > ..which errs when it tries to mkdir /Library/Perl/darwin/auto/MathSystem/
This is due to PREFIX bugs in all versions of MakeMaker prior to 6.XX, which encompases perl from 5.6.1 back. 5.8.0 contains a fixed version of MakeMaker and it's also available on CPAN as a stand-alone module. If upgrading MakeMaker isn't possible, you should be able to work around the bugs by supplying LIB and possibly INSTALLMAN3DIR or maybe setting INSTALLDIRS=site.
